Also, can I roll closing costs into my refinance?
Most lenders will allow you to roll your closing costs into your refinance loan. However, you can do this only if you have enough equity in your home to cover the costs without rising above the lender's loan-to-value ratio limit.

Consequently, how can I refinance without closing costs?
However, with a no-closing-cost option, you don't pay for those items up front. Taking that route essentially means you pay a higher interest rate for the term of the loan, because you're borrowing the closing costs by financing them into the loan.
Is it cheaper to refinance with current lender?
There's nothing cheap about refinancing a mortgage. You don't have to stress about a down payment, but you will have to pay closing costs. These are fees paid to the lender for processing the loan. But if you refinance with your same lender, the bank might waive or reduce some of the closing costs.
